New York Comic Con News—DC Comics has announced that veteran comic book writer Ann Nocenti (Daredevil) will be taking over the Green Arrow with issue #7, which will mark her first ongoing series for DC Comics.  Nocenti, who created a number of characters for Marvel including Typhoid Mary, Blackheart, Longshot, Mojo and Spiral, is perhaps best known for her more than four-year run on Daredevil (#238-#291) from 1987-1991.  In addition to a gritty “mean streets’ urban vibe, her run was notable for the way in which she had Matt Murdock, who was working at a non-profit legal center, confront social issues such as racism, sexism, and even nuclear proliferation.
 
Nocenti talked to DC’s The Source about her plans for Green Arrow: “I’m thrilled to be taking over Green Arrow. What I adore about the Arrow is his recklessness.  He’ll shoot off on an impulse, dispatch someone if they deserve it; his heroism is instinctive.  I start with a crazy trilogy that is chock full of surprises. Arrow gets a new woman (and boy, is it complicated), flings himself out of his old life into a new one, and meets a new world class villain.  It’s gonna be a wild ride.”

Nocenti replaces J.T. Krul on Green Arrow.
